Transaction 66b4b9784014a16313a7f3843cd57aa242b7d47b02366e5bd527ca28ec2676df
1 Input
1 Output
-
66b4b9784014a16313a7f3843cd57aa242b7d47b02366e5bd527ca28ec2676df:0
- value
- 873499
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d368e46f4acccb7443c3b7ac6286561a1140aa27 OP_EQUAL
- address
- 3LxrA4oUMbqhYsZWjwxpePqwyvaTTwB968